The government states that renovation work at the Bambalapitiya Railway Station has reached its final stage.

The project is being implemented under the supervision of the Ministry of Transport and Urban Development and operates as a public–private partnership, with funding provided through financial contributions from the local community.

Renovations have covered the main station, sanitary facilities, roofing, platforms, special parapet walls, and the construction of a flyover above Marine Drive, at a total cost of Rs. 55 million. (Newswire)

The renovated Narahenpita Railway Station was officially opened for public use today (06), marking the completion of another project under the nationwide initiative to upgrade facilities at 100 railway stations.

The renovation was carried out under the “Dream Destination” programme, a sustainable project implemented through the Clean Sri Lanka initiative, with oversight from the Sri Lanka Railway Department and direction from the Ministry of Transport, Highways and Urban Development.

According to the Ministry of Transport, construction work, valued at Rs. 40 million, was undertaken by MAGA Engineering (Pvt) Ltd. 

The project included building a new passenger overhead bridge, extending the second passenger platform, upgrading sanitary and drainage systems, interior and exterior painting, installing new passenger seating, renovating railway staff quarters, modernizing the electrical lighting system, and carpeting the station’s access road.

The improvements are part of a broader effort to modernize railway infrastructure across the island, and enhance passenger convenience and safety. (Newswire)

The Ministry of Transport says renovation work at the Bambalapitiya Railway Station is continuing without interruption under the “Dream Destination” project, carried out as part of the Clean Sri Lanka National Programme.

The project is being implemented with the supervision of the Ministry of Transport and Urban Development and operates under a public–private partnership model, while funding comes from financial contributions made by the local community.

The Transport Ministry said that Rs. 55 million has already been spent on the renovation work. 

The Ministry added that all upgrades are expected to be completed by August this year. (Newswire)

The renovated Talpe Railway Station was declared open to the public today (02 Jan) under the patronage of Minister of Transport Bimal Ratnayake.

The railway station was renovated under the “Dream Destination” project of the Clean Sri Lanka national initiative by the Ministry of Transport.  

Star Garments Company had provided financial assistance for the renovation of the railway station. (Newswire)

Minister of Transport Bimal Rathnayake engaged in an observation tour to inspect the existing shortcomings at the Dehiwala Railway Station, following the instructions and approval given by President Anura Kumara Dissanayake to renovate 100 railway stations across Sri Lanka. 

During the inspection tour yesterday, Minister Rathanayake said that measures such as extending the surrounding wall, improving essential infrastructure for railway passengers, facilitating goods transportation by rail, providing facilities for disabled passengers, and meeting several other urgent needs will be implemented promptly to address the current unsafe conditions at Dehiwala Railway Station.

“Following the President’s instructions and approval, we are conducting observations to proceed with the renovation of 100 railway stations. Currently, a large number of buses stop near this railway station, and the passengers arriving by these buses lack proper restroom facilities. Additionally, to boost tourism and generate economic benefits, the Dehiwala Railway Station, which attracts a significant number of visitors, will be equipped with a proper restroom system,” he said.

Minister Rathnayake further said that steps will be taken to construct food outlets with public-friendly facilities for tourists, adding that plans for this have already been prepared and will be submitted for my review. 

The Transport Minister announced that the renovation of the Dehiwala Railway Station will commence within the next few months and that work will be completed in phases.

Minister Bimal Rathnayake was accompanied on the inspection tour by the Mayor of Dehiwala-Mount Lavinia, senior officials from the Sri Lanka Police, and a group of senior railway officials. (Newswire)

Cabinet approval has been granted to implement the project to initiate the generation of electricity via rooftop solar panels at railway stations as a public-private partnership project.

According to the government, there are more than 300 stations owned by Sri Lanka Railways and it has been identified as appropriate to initiate the project for electricity generation via solar panels on the roofs of railway stations. 

As such, the Cabinet approved the proposal presented by the Minister of Transport and Highways to take the necessary steps to implement the said projects as a public-private partnership project.

Addressing the media today, Cabinet Spokesman and Minister of Transport Bandula Gunawardena said the government will call for expressions of interest for public-private partnerships for the project to be implemented in railway stations islandwide.

He further said as areas in the north and east, and also to the south in Hambanthota receive a lot of sunlight it would be advantageous for the Railways if a profit could be made with solar panels on the roofs of stations.

Stating that the Cabinet approved his proposal to call for tenders for public-private partnerships, he said previous expressions of interest will be disregarded and new ones will be called instead. 

The measure is seen as part of the state-owned Sri Lanka Railways exploration of new avenues to boost its revenue. (Newswire)

The contract for the reconstruction of the pedestrian bridges across Marine Drive to access the Bambalapitiya and Wellawatta railway stations has been awarded to the State Development and Design Statutory Corporation.

The Cabinet of Ministers has approved the awarding of the contract to the company subject to the condition of completion within a period of six months.

The government said the need for the construction of temporary steps and immediate reconstruction of the pedestrian bridges has been identified considering the precarious condition of the pedestrian bridges.

Identifying the reconstruction of the pedestrian bridges as an urgent and essential construction, the Cabinet of Ministers approved the proposal presented by the Minister of Transport and Highways in this regard.

The dilapidated state of the overhead pedestrian bridge near the Bambalapitiya Railway station recently made rounds on social media, bringing the matter to the attention of the authorities. (NewsWire)

Plans are in motion to erect a temporary accessway at the Bambalapitiya railway station.

According to the President’s Media Division (PMD), the measures have been taken in this regard on the directives of President Ranil Wickremesinghe.

The temporary accessway at the Bambalapitiya railway station is expected to be constructed within 10 days of removing the current flyover.

The President has also instructed for a new bridge to be constructed within 5 months. 

The PMD added that the State Quantity & Construction Corporation has been entrusted with the project, under the oversight of the Road Development Authority (RDA).

The steps have been taken after recent media reports had exposed the dilapidated state of the accessway of the Bambalapitiya railway station. (NewsWire)
